## Configuration

Fuelscope generates weekly fuel-usage reports for the Marland transit fleet. All settings load from `.env` at startup; no values are baked into the image. Review notes: `REPORT_SCOPE` restricts output to a single depot, `ODOMETER_SOURCE` must be `telematics` in production, and `EXPORT_FORMAT` defaults to CSV. File permissions should be 600 and ownership limited to the service account. No secrets appear in logs or report output. The telematics gateway requires one credential, which is set on the line immediately below.

sealed setting: ARCHIVE_KEY3=c1f

## Configuration

Hey support folks — Rotabit is our in-house secrets-rotation helper, and it's pretty forgiving once the config is right. Copy `rotabit.example.env` to `.env`, set `ROTABIT_INTERVAL_HOURS` (we use 12 in staging), and pick a region tag like `dellport-east`. Most tickets come from a missing vault credential, so double-check that part before escalating to the platform crew. Rotabit won't even start its scheduler without it. To authenticate against the Keyhollow vault, add this line to your `.env`:

secret setting of tajof-bahif: COURIER_KEY3=65d

☐ Temporary site setup (Renovation, Halvern House). Marlowe Group staff are relocated to the second floor of Quayside Annexe until the works finish. Walk new starters past the hoarding entrance on Drell Street — the main doors are sealed. Lockers are unassigned; first come, first served. The annexe side door needs the interim pass code, shown below.

staff pass of badup-kawig = bdg-TYN-3